Moldova vs. Bermuda: The Rustic Heartland and the Polished Paradise
A Tale of Two Economies
Comparing Moldova to Bermuda is like contrasting a traditional, family-owned farm with a high-tech, international financial headquarters that just happens to be located in paradise. Moldova is a country of the earth, its wealth derived from its fertile soil. Bermuda is a tiny, isolated island in the Atlantic, a British Overseas Territory that has become a global giant in the insurance and reinsurance industries, making it one of the wealthiest places on Earth per capita.
The Most Striking Contrasts
- Source of Wealth: Moldova’s economy is based on tangible goods—wine, grain, and IT code. Bermuda’s economy is based on intangible risk and capital. It’s a world of global finance, not local agriculture.
- Cost of Living: Moldova is one of the cheapest places to live in Europe. Bermuda is consistently ranked as one of the most expensive places to live in the world. A simple lunch in Bermuda could cost more than a day’s worth of fine dining in Moldova.
- The Look and Feel: Moldova is rustic and unpolished. Bermuda is immaculate, known for its pastel-colored houses with white, stepped roofs (designed to collect rainwater), manicured golf courses, and famous pink-sand beaches.
- Geography: Moldova is a landlocked nation of rolling plains. Bermuda is a tiny, fish-hook-shaped archipelago, hundreds of miles from the nearest landmass, a product of an ancient volcano.
The Quality vs. Quantity Paradox
Moldova offers a "quantity" of financial freedom through its low cost of living. The quality of life is simple, stress-free, and safe. Bermuda offers a quality of life that is exceptionally high, safe, and sophisticated. It’s a "quantity" of sunshine, pristine beaches, and high-paying professional opportunities, but it is accessible only to those who can afford its astronomical price tag.

💡 Surprising Fact
Bermuda has no natural source of fresh water like rivers or lakes. The entire island relies on rainwater collected on its unique white roofs and stored in underground cisterns. Moldova is crossed by two major rivers, the Dniester and the Prut.
